As I stood in my kitchen, the warm aroma of yeast dough rising enveloped me like a comforting hug. There’s something magical about creating fluffy bao buns from scratch, those pillowy bites that promise a little taste of joy with every filling. This Bao Buns Recipe is not only simple but allows for endless customization—whether you crave savory pork, zesty chicken, or savory tofu packed with colorful veggies, the possibilities are truly delightful. These handmade gems are perfect for impressing guests at your next gathering or enjoying a cozy night in. Plus, they’re quick to prepare, making them a fun project that won’t eat up your entire evening. Ready to roll up your sleeves and dive into a world of comforting flavors? Let’s get started!

Why Are Bao Buns So Irresistible?
Soft, Fluffy Texture: Experience the delightful cloud-like quality of these bao buns that are sure to melt in your mouth.
Customizable Fillings: Whether you’re a fan of savory pork or prefer zesty vegetables, this recipe allows for endless variations to suit every palate.
Quick Preparation: With straightforward steps, you can whip up these delicious buns in no time—perfect for a last-minute gathering or a cozy night in.
Crowd-Pleasing Dish: Impress your family and friends with this unique treat, making any occasion feel special.
Healthy Options Available: By loading up on fresh veggies and lean proteins, you can enjoy tasty bao buns without sacrificing nutrition. Explore different flavor profiles and enjoy the versatility of your handmade creations!
Bao Buns Recipe Ingredients
• Dive into this delightful Bao Buns Recipe and discover the minimal ingredients you need to create fluffy, savory goodness!
For the Dough
- All-purpose flour – Provides structure and texture; substitute with gluten-free flour for a delicious alternative.
- Active dry yeast – Essential for leavening; make sure it’s fresh for optimal rise.
- Sugar – Adds a touch of sweetness; can be replaced with honey for a natural sweetness.
- Baking powder – Ensures fluffiness; check the expiration date to guarantee effectiveness.
- Milk – Contributes moisture; use any plant-based milk for a dairy-free option.
- Vegetable oil – Keeps the dough soft and prevents sticking; can be swapped with olive oil.
For the Filling
- Protein (pork belly, chicken, or tofu) – Choose your favorite to fill the buns with robust flavors according to your taste preferences.
- Seasonings (soy sauce, Sriracha, sesame oil) – Elevate the filling’s flavor profile; adjust spices based on your own heat tolerance.
- Vegetables (cabbage, carrots) – Introduce crunch and nutrition; feel free to mix in your favorite veggies for freshness.
Enjoy creating the perfect bao buns that are soft, fluffy, and customizable just the way you like!
Step‑by‑Step Instructions for Bao Buns Recipe
Step 1: Prepare the Dough
In a large mixing bowl, combine 3 cups of all-purpose flour, 1 tablespoon of sugar, and 1 teaspoon of active dry yeast, ensuring even distribution. Gradually add 1 cup of warm milk while stirring to create a soft dough. Once mixed, let it sit for 5 minutes for the yeast to activate. You should see small bubbles form on the surface.
Step 2: Knead the Dough
Lightly flour your work surface and transfer the dough onto it. Knead the dough for about 10 minutes, turning it consistently until it becomes smooth and elastic. When done, the dough should be slightly sticky but manageable and spring back when gently pressed. Form it into a ball, ready for the next step in our bao buns recipe.
Step 3: Let It Rise
Place your kneaded dough in a lightly oiled bowl, ensuring it’s well-coated to prevent sticking. Cover the bowl with a clean kitchen towel and place it in a warm, draft-free area for approximately 1 hour. You’ll know it’s ready when the dough has doubled in size—look for a nice, puffed-up appearance indicating proper fermentation.
Step 4: Shape the Buns
Once risen, punch the dough down to release air and transfer it back to the floured surface. Divide the dough into 8 equal portions and roll each into a small circle, about 4 inches in diameter. As you form each piece, work quickly to keep the dough warm—this will help maintain tenderness in your fluffy bao buns.
Step 5: Prepare the Filling
In a skillet over medium heat, cook your choice of protein (like sliced pork belly or tofu) with 2 tablespoons of soy sauce and a dash of Sriracha for about 5-7 minutes until caramelized. Toss in your chopped vegetables (such as cabbage and carrots) and stir-fry for an additional 3 minutes, allowing everything to marry beautifully—this savory filling will make your bao buns irresistible.
Step 6: Fill & Steam the Buns
Lay each dough circle flat and place a spoonful of filling in the center. Carefully fold the dough over the filling, pinching the edges to seal tightly. Prepare a bamboo steamer lined with parchment paper—this prevents sticking—and arrange the buns inside, leaving space between them. Steam on high heat for about 15 minutes, until the buns are puffy and slightly glossy on the outside.
Step 7: Serve Warm
Once steamed, remove the bao buns from the steamer and let them cool for a minute. Serve these delightful bao buns warm, accompanied by your favorite dipping sauces and perhaps garnished with fresh herbs. You’ll be amazed at how these fluffy pockets of goodness bring everyone together around the dinner table!

Bao Buns Recipe Variations
Feel free to explore different flavor combinations and twists to make this bao buns recipe truly your own!
-
Vegetarian Delight: Swap out the protein for marinated mushrooms or jackfruit, giving you a hearty, plant-based filling.
-
Spicy Kick: Add chopped jalapeños or a sprinkle of red pepper flakes to the filling for an extra kick that fire-breathing foodies will love!
-
Sweet & Savory: Incorporate a dash of hoisin sauce along with your protein for a touch of sweetness, creating a delightful flavor balance.
-
Asian Fusion: Try using Korean bulgogi or teriyaki chicken for an exciting twist on traditional bao that infuses your buns with fabulous flavors.
-
Smooth Creaminess: Replace the cabbage in the filling with creamy avocado slices or a fresh slaw for a unique texture contrast; it adds richness.
-
Herbal Infusion: Mix in fresh cilantro, basil, or mint with your vegetables for a burst of brightness and freshness in each bite.
-
Nutty Flavor: Garnish your bao with toasted sesame seeds to add a delightful crunch and delicious nuttiness that enhances every mouthful.
-
Savoury Sauce: Pair your bao buns with homemade dipping sauces like spicy mayo or sweet chili for an added layer of flavor—perfect for dipping!
Explore these variations and feel free to mix in your favorite tips along the way! For extra inspiration, check out how you can serve these with delicious dipping sauces or explore creative side dishes to complement your bao buns!
What to Serve with Fluffy Bao Buns: Soft and Savory Delights
Let the aroma of your homemade bao buns fill the air while you complement them with delightful side dishes that are sure to enhance your meal.
-
Spicy Dipping Sauces: A zesty soy sauce or Sriracha blend provides a delightful kick, enhancing the savory nature of the bao buns.
-
Crunchy Asian Slaw: A refreshing mix of cabbage, carrots, and cilantro adds texture and crunch, balancing the fluffy softness of the bao.
-
Steamed Broccoli: Lightly steamed broccoli drizzled with sesame oil brings a nutritious, vibrant green element to your plate, rounding out the dish.
-
Pickled Vegetables: Tangy pickles brighten the flavors, offering a contrast to the rich fillings inside the bao buns. Their crunch and acidity create a perfect harmony.
-
Flavorful Fried Rice: A bowl of savory fried rice—with peas and carrots—makes for a heartier meal, inviting you to savor every bite alongside your bao.
-
Cucumber Salad: Crisp cucumbers tossed in rice vinegar and sesame seeds provide a refreshingly cool contrast to the warmth and fluffiness of the buns.
-
Chilled Green Tea: Offering a soothing, slightly bitter note, chilled green tea complements the meal beautifully, cleansing the palate after each delicious bite.
-
Mango Sticky Rice: As a sweet finish, this dessert balances the savory nature of the bao buns, wrapping your meal with a delightful tropical flair.
Make Ahead Options
These Bao Buns Recipe are perfect for busy home cooks looking to save time! You can prepare the dough up to 24 hours in advance by mixing all the ingredients and letting it rise, then refrigerating it to slow down the fermentation process. To maintain quality, be sure to tightly cover the bowl with plastic wrap. The filling can also be cooked up to 3 days ahead; simply store it in an airtight container in the refrigerator. When you’re ready to enjoy your bao buns, take the dough out of the fridge, shape it, and steam it directly after a brief rest at room temperature. This way, you’ll get those soft, fluffy delights with minimal effort, making mealtime a breeze!
Storage Tips for Bao Buns
Fridge: Store leftover bao buns in an airtight container for up to 3 days. This keeps them fresh and prevents drying out.
Freezer: For longer storage, freeze the buns individually wrapped in plastic and then in a freezer bag for up to 2 months.
Reheating: To enjoy leftovers, steam or microwave the buns briefly until warmed through. Steaming keeps them soft and fluffy, just like fresh!
Expert Tips for Bao Buns Recipe
Dough Consistency: Ensure your dough isn’t too sticky by adding flour gradually while kneading; a manageable texture leads to perfect fluffy buns.
Fresh Ingredients: Always use fresh active dry yeast for the best rise—check the expiration date before starting your bao buns recipe.
Steaming Technique: Line your bamboo steamer with parchment paper to prevent sticking; this simple step makes a world of difference!
Avoid Overcrowding: Give your buns enough room in the steamer for even cooking; overcrowding can lead to uneven texture.
Creative Fillings: Don’t hesitate to experiment with different proteins and vegetables; personalizing your bao buns recipe is part of the fun!

Bao Buns Recipe FAQs
How do I choose the right ingredients for my bao buns?
Absolutely! When it comes to making bao buns, selecting high-quality ingredients is key. For the flour, use all-purpose flour; if you need a gluten-free alternative, a gluten-free flour blend works wonderfully! Make sure your active dry yeast is fresh for the best rise, and don’t forget to check the expiration date for your baking powder too.
How can I store leftover bao buns?
Very! To store leftover bao buns, place them in an airtight container in the fridge for up to 3 days. This will keep them fresh. If you’d like to store them longer, you can freeze them by individually wrapping each bun in plastic wrap and placing them in a freezer bag for up to 2 months.
What’s the best way to reheat frozen bao buns?
Of course! To reheat frozen bao buns, I recommend steaming them directly from the freezer for about 10-15 minutes until they’re warmed through and fluffy. Alternatively, you can microwave them—wrap them in a damp paper towel and heat them for 30 seconds to 1 minute, checking frequently so they don’t dry out.
What if my bao buns didn’t rise properly?
Very! If your bao buns have not risen properly, it’s often because the yeast used was either expired or the dough wasn’t kept warm enough during the proofing process. Make sure to use fresh yeast and place the dough in a warm, draft-free area. If it hasn’t doubled in size after the initial 1 hour, give it another 20-30 minutes to see if it rises more.
Can I make the bao buns recipe vegetarian or vegan?
Definitely! You can customize this bao buns recipe to be vegetarian or vegan by using tofu or other plant-based proteins for the filling. For a more wholesome touch, load up on vegetables like mushrooms, peppers, or bok choy. Just ensure to swap out any dairy components in the dough with plant-based alternatives.
Are bao buns safe for pets?
Not really! While the ingredients in bao buns are generally safe for humans, they can be too rich for pets, primarily due to the sugar and seasonings used. It’s best to enjoy these delicious buns yourself and stick to pet-safe treats for your furry friends.

Mouthwatering Bao Buns Recipe: Soft, Pillowy Perfection
Ingredients
Equipment
Method
- In a large mixing bowl, combine 3 cups of all-purpose flour, 1 tablespoon of sugar, and 1 teaspoon of active dry yeast. Gradually add 1 cup of warm milk while stirring to create a soft dough. Let it sit for 5 minutes.
- Lightly flour your work surface and knead the dough for about 10 minutes until smooth and elastic. Form it into a ball.
- Place the kneaded dough in a lightly oiled bowl, cover with a towel, and let it rise in a warm area for about 1 hour.
- Punch the dough down and divide it into 8 portions, rolling each into a circle approximately 4 inches in diameter.
- In a skillet over medium heat, cook your choice of protein with 2 tablespoons of soy sauce and a dash of Sriracha for about 5-7 minutes. Add chopped vegetables and stir-fry for an additional 3 minutes.
- Place a spoonful of filling in the center of each dough circle, fold over, and pinch edges to seal tightly. Prepare a bamboo steamer lined with parchment paper and steam on high heat for about 15 minutes.
- Remove the steamed buns and let them cool for a minute. Serve warm with dipping sauces.

Leave a Reply